What are non cyclic isomers?
Organic compounds which are closed in carbon structure is termed as cyclic compounds. And the compounds which has open carbon structure is called as non-cyclic compounds. Some examples of cyclic and non-cyclic are cyclohexane, benzene, cyclobutene and propane, butane respectively.

What is a non cyclic hydrocarbon?
Hydrocarbons are organic compounds that contain only carbon and hydrogen. Unsaturated hydrocarbons have double and/or triple bonds between carbon atoms. Those with double bond are called alkenes and have the general formula CnH2n (assuming non-cyclic structures).
What is the structure of Cyclopentyne?
Cyclopentyne is a cycloalkyne containing five carbon atoms in the ring. Due to the ideal bond angle of 180° at each atom of the alkyne but the structural requirement that the bonds form a ring, this chemical is a highly strained structure, and the triple bond is highly reactive.
